发布网友 发布时间:2024-01-22 21:33
共1个回答
热心网友 时间:2024-04-04 16:38
可以。在Python中,函数并不必须有返回值,Python允许定义没有返回值的函数,当函数执行完毕后,如果没有明确使用return语句返回一个值,函数将默认返回None。可以。在Python中,函数并不必须有返回值,Python允许定义没有返回值的函数,当函数执行完毕后,如果没有明确使用return语句返回一个值,函数将默认返回None。
python函数的作用2、形参:在定义函数时,小括号中的参数名称。实参:在函数名称的小括号中,传入实际的值代替了形参的这个值。函数可以有返回值(使用return进行返回),也可以没有返回值。3、形参可以当做函数内部的一个变量使用,往往只在函数内部进行使用,不影响函数外部的相同名称的变量。4、在函数内部可以返回某个...
不带return的函数代表返回none是的,不带return的函数确实会返回None。在Python等编程语言中,如果一个函数没有明确的return语句,或者return语句后面没有跟随任何值,那么这个函数会默认返回一个特殊的值,这个特殊的值就是None。下面详细解释一下这个观点。首先,我们需要理解什么是return语句。在函数中,return语句用于表示函数的结束,...
python函数的返回值?题主你好,关键点在于函数如果没有明确使用return关键字指定函数的返回值,则默认返回值是none.--- 所以temp = hello()这句的理解就是: 执行hello()这个函数, 并且把函数的返回值赋给变量temp, 但hello()函数中没有return语句, 所以hello()函数的返回值为默认的none.--- 题主还可以在hello()函数...
python语句fobj.open(path)这个open是方法吗?1 函数可以有返回值,也可以没有返回值。2 对于没有返回值的函数,功能只是完成一个操作 3 函数可以有返回值,只要 return 就可以给出一个 比如你说的fobj.open(path),我要打开一个文件,但是打开不是最终目的,最终目的还是要对文件进行操作(增删改查),那么我打开之后就要把打开的文件拿到手才能操作...
定义Python函数时,如果函数中没有return语句,则默认返回空值None,是否...【正确】定义Pyth函数时,如果函数中没有rtur语句,则默认返回空值
python中的return的用法?返回值的类型:`return`可以返回任何类型的值,包括基本数据类型和复杂数据类型。这意味着函数的灵活性非常高,可以根据需求返回不同类型的数据。特殊情况处理:如果在函数中未使用`return`语句或`return`后没有指定返回值,函数将默认返回`None`。这在某些情况下是有用的,例如当函数主要目的是执行某些...
python为啥无返回值的函数能赋值给变量1. 函数赋值只是把函数名赋值给变量,并不是执行函数,有无返回值都可以;例如:a = function 2. 如果把调用函数赋值给变量,才是函数返回值赋值给变量;如果没有返回值,赋值变量的值为None;例如 a = function( params )
在python函数里,不用return,怎么把值送出来?我们可以定义函数 compute_matrix 来修改参数 mat 的值, 并在这个函数结束后返回, 可以不用 return.附录: python 参数传递 (传值或传引用). 这篇博文将 python 中参数传递的情况, 什么时候传值什么时候传引用, 解释地很清楚, 具体地:如果函数收到的是一个可变对象(比如字典或者列表)的引用,就能...
Python打印print返回值为None是怎么回事?列表的reverse方法会反转列表并返回None,图中打印的是reverse的返回值。要返回一个反转的新列表(不反转原列表),应该用内置函数reversed,如:l=[1,2,3]l2=list(reversed(l))也可以用[::-1],如:l=[1,2,3]l2=l[::-1]下图是一个例子:...